It’s also not a surprise that almost every photo with a person has a @thermarest Honcho Poncho in it. September is my favourite month to camp because the days feel like summer and the nights feel like fall, which means layering up...insulated poncho style.
For my sleep system, I slept in my 0C Parsec bag strapped to my NeoAir sleeping pad. If your bag doesn’t have sleeping bag connectors, they’re the greatest yet one of the simplest inventions as they stop you from slipping off and waking up with a hip on the ground🙋🏼♀️ We also discovered the way to maximum sleeping comfort this weekend - wearing the Honcho Poncho on your upper body and keeping your lower body in your sleeping bag (see the video I included). You’re like a warm loosely wrapped burrito, so it’s great for people aren’t super keen on being wrapped in a mummy bag🌮
